THE WILDLIFE REFUGE

The Great Biological Reserve Río Indio-Maiz is a kaleidoscopic universe of impressive virgin forests in the southeast coast of Nicaragua. The Rio Indio Adventure Lodge is located in an idyllic section of this reserve.

The "Río San Juan" Wildlife Refuge is an important part of the reserve and a true natural sanctuary that provides effective protection and conservation of the valuable biodiversity available in the area. One of the missions of the refuge is to promote the reintroduction of captive animals into their natural habitat.

Special characteristics of this Caribbean rain forest area are its enormous flora and fauna resources made up of an infinite number of rare species, some on the road to extinction.
